    Total Defense = LSU #1
    Scoring Defense = LSU #2
    Passing Defense = LSU #4
    Rushing Defense = LSU #8
    Pass efficiency defense = LSU #1
    Interceptions = LSU #5
    Sacks = LSU #16
    3rd down coversion defense = LSU #12

    Total Offense = LSU #14
    Scoring Offense = LSU #12
    Passing Offense = LSU #15
    Rushing Offense = LSU #46
    Pass Efficency = LSU #9
    Interceptions allowed = #32
    Sacks allowed = #11
    3rd-down conversions = LSU #3

    Net Punting = LSU #107
    Punt Returns = LSU #76
    Kickoff returns = LSU #107
    Punt Return Defense = LSU #115
    Kickoff Return defense = LSU #12

    Turnover margin = LSU #46
    Fewest penalties = LSU #80

    Our faults and virtues are plain. It ain't Miles or Russell or the running game that is killing LSU. It is special teams. They cost us the Florida game for sure and possibly the Auburn game, too.
